For about ten years now. Where you from? Colombo, Sri Lanka. Can you remember the first time you picked up a guitar or any musical instrument? I got my first guitar when I was thirteen and I started learning to play just then, I remember the frustration that came from wanting to strum to a song over the first few months as I was starting from scratching. How about song writin, when did you learn to write songs? I started writing songs when I was about sixteen, of course they we were silly teen lyrics when I look back at them now, and I feel some of my best work was done over the past 3 years. Is there a particular genre in your music? or bands and artists that influence your music?
Definitely, acoustic rock/ alternative/ rock..i would best describe my music as an influence of a music style of bands like, coldplay, goo goo dolls, matchbox 20 and a lyrical similarity more towards bands like lifehouse, travis and even the bee gees..some of my older interests run to Van Morrison, Cindy Lauper, Rolling Stones. I get inspired by the all sorts of things..be it a word or phrase, a person, an experience, observation of the lives and experiences of other people/ friends/ family, even ambient sounds that can sometimes create the mood or a setting and also a story or a thought that can be elaborated through lyrics, sometimes combined with the ambiguity of an abstract play on words which can keep the listener thinking and come up with their own interpretation of the song - all of which makes songwriting a vast and exciting thing for me.
